How they compare

Kiribati currently reports 19,811 against 14,460 in Seychelles, a difference of 5,351.

That makes Kiribati's figure about 1.4 times Seychelles's.

Across all 8 years both countries report, Kiribati has been ahead every year.

Kiribati ranks 181st and Seychelles ranks 182nd of 191 countries.

Kiribati has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Kiribati Seychelles Difference Ahead
1990s 14,284 14,162 123 Kiribati
2000s 18,168 14,339 3,830 Kiribati

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
